Officials confirmed for Plymouth Argyle

23 September 2021

Trevor Kettle will be the referee in charge for Rovers’ next league game away to Plymouth Argyle on Saturday.

Kettle last took charge of Rovers almost a year to the day on September 26 - a 4-1 home victory against Bristol Rovers. During that game he handed out five yellow cards, two for Rovers and three for the visitors.

Interestingly, his last Plymouth Argyle game was also at home to Bristol Rovers. This headed in a 2-0 home victory. Kettle handed out three yellow cards to the Pilgrims while Bristol Rovers received none.

Kettle handed out a red card in his last game - the recipient was Stevenage centre back Terence Vancooten who received used his hands to clear a ball off the line.

Hailing from Leicester, the referee has officiated more 500 matches across UEFA, Premier League and EFL competitions.

On Saturday, he will be assisted by Michael Begley and Steven Plane. Alex James will be the fourth official.
